簡體   English   中英

如何在jsp頁面刷新上執行strut動作?

[英]How do I execute a strut action on jsp page refresh?

我是Struts FYI的新手,但找不到我要解決的解決方案或示例。 我相信這很簡單,我只是想得太多。

我有一個jsp頁面(index.jsp),該頁面具有指向其他頁面的鏈接。 我的鏈接之一是對具有最新數據列表的Java文件的操作(actionViewLatest.do)。 它完成其工作,然后重定向到一個jsp頁面(entryExample.jsp),該頁面將填充此頁面上的列表。 但是在該頁面的entryExample頁面上,我也可以將條目/行添加到DB /表中。 這有其自己的作用,效果很好。

因此,在這個entryExample.jsp上,我希望在用戶輸入條目后刷新頁面。 現在,該條目是最新條目,應填充在列表中。 但是由於列表在索引頁面上的操作鏈接上被拉出,因此它已經具有較舊的數據。 在我的代碼中,我的if語句中包含頁面刷新,該語句檢查用戶是否已填充所有數據。 因此,在刷新后,我將執行該動作,我的以下代碼無效:/如何刷新頁面並執行actionViewLatest.do動作?

        <% response.setIntHeader("Refresh", 5);%>
        window.onunload = unloadPage;
        function unloadPage()
        {
            //function execute(frm){
            //frm.action="actionViewLatest.do";
            //frm.submit();
            //}
        }

我要做的就是將添加新條目的操作重定向到原始操作,該操作會將我帶到我的jsp頁面並用較新的數據填充它。 最初,我將其直接重定向到jsp頁面,該頁面將跳過提取更新的內容

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M